| Athlone Town 2 Monaghan United 3 |
| Friday, 01 May 2009 07:41 |
|
Barry Clancy scored a late winner as Monaghan twice came from behind to make it two wins on the spin at Lissywoollen as both sides finish with ten men. Robbie Benson shot home Emeka Onwubiko’s cross to give Town the lead after just two minutes. But Monaghan hit back from a 38th minute penalty shot home by Sean Brennan after Thomas McGauley was sent off for handling Clancy’s shot on the line. Town went back in front in the final minute of the first half when Noel McGee worked a one-two with Benson to shoot home. Monaghan were level again on 56 minutes when defender Robbie Hamm headed into his own net from Brennan’s cross. Monaghan had substitute striker David Freeman sent off for a second booking on 82 minutes, but struck for the winner two minutes later. Brennan did well to pull the ball back for Clancy who fired past Aaron Shanahan in the Town goal. |
